Freigeben über


EventSubscriptionFilter interface

Filter für das Ereignisabonnement.

Eigenschaften

advancedFilters

Ein Array erweiterter Filter, die zum Filtern von Ereignisabonnements verwendet werden.

enableAdvancedFilteringOnArrays

Ermöglicht die Auswertung erweiterter Filter anhand eines Wertearrays, anstatt einen Singularwert zu erwarten.

includedEventTypes

Eine Liste der anwendbaren Ereignistypen, die Teil des Ereignisabonnements sein müssen. Wenn alle Standardereignistypen abonniert werden sollen, legen Sie die IncludedEventTypes auf NULL fest.

isSubjectCaseSensitive

Gibt an, ob die SubjectBeginsWith- und SubjectEndsWith-Eigenschaften des Filters auf die Groß-/Kleinschreibung verglichen werden sollen.

subjectBeginsWith

Eine optionale Zeichenfolge zum Filtern von Ereignissen für ein Ereignisabonnement basierend auf einem Ressourcenpfadpräfix. Das Format dieser Ereignisse hängt vom Herausgeber der Ereignisse ab. In diesem Pfad werden keine Wildcardzeichen unterstützt.

subjectEndsWith

Eine optionale Zeichenfolge zum Filtern von Ereignissen für ein Ereignisabonnement basierend auf einem Ressourcenpfadsuffix. In diesem Pfad werden keine Wildcardzeichen unterstützt.

Details zur Eigenschaft

advancedFilters

Ein Array erweiterter Filter, die zum Filtern von Ereignisabonnements verwendet werden.

advancedFilters?: AdvancedFilterUnion[]

Eigenschaftswert

enableAdvancedFilteringOnArrays

Ermöglicht die Auswertung erweiterter Filter anhand eines Wertearrays, anstatt einen Singularwert zu erwarten.

enableAdvancedFilteringOnArrays?: boolean

Eigenschaftswert

boolean

includedEventTypes

Eine Liste der anwendbaren Ereignistypen, die Teil des Ereignisabonnements sein müssen. Wenn alle Standardereignistypen abonniert werden sollen, legen Sie die IncludedEventTypes auf NULL fest.

includedEventTypes?: string[]

Eigenschaftswert

string[]

isSubjectCaseSensitive

Gibt an, ob die SubjectBeginsWith- und SubjectEndsWith-Eigenschaften des Filters auf die Groß-/Kleinschreibung verglichen werden sollen.

isSubjectCaseSensitive?: boolean

Eigenschaftswert

boolean

subjectBeginsWith

Eine optionale Zeichenfolge zum Filtern von Ereignissen für ein Ereignisabonnement basierend auf einem Ressourcenpfadpräfix. Das Format dieser Ereignisse hängt vom Herausgeber der Ereignisse ab. In diesem Pfad werden keine Wildcardzeichen unterstützt.

subjectBeginsWith?: string

Eigenschaftswert

string

subjectEndsWith

Eine optionale Zeichenfolge zum Filtern von Ereignissen für ein Ereignisabonnement basierend auf einem Ressourcenpfadsuffix. In diesem Pfad werden keine Wildcardzeichen unterstützt.

subjectEndsWith?: string

Eigenschaftswert

string